Recognising the recreational player

28 Jul 2013

As part of the Essex Cricket Strategy to ‘Inspire Essex to Choose Cricket’ the County would like to provide the opportunity to recognise players for outstanding performance.

Any player who scores 100 runs, takes 5 wickets, or 5 catches (including stumpings for keepers) in League cricket will be entitled to claim 2 tickets to any LV= CC or YB 40 game and a signed certificate from Alastair Cook and James Foster, this will also include the opportunity to buy extra tickets for £10 and a 10% discount in the Official Essex Cricket Retail Shop.

To claim this, the successful player will need to email Dan Feist with their performance; you will then receive an application form that will need to be returned with a copy or link to the scorecard from the match. This will also have a simple question that the County would like you to answer regarding how we can retain players in the game. Once your application has been verified you will then receive a code to use when booking your tickets.

Each player will only be able to claim once in the season. We hope that you find this a positive introduction to support and recognise the fantastic work and achievements of the recreational game.
